Bethlehem Steel FC Hosts Charleston Battery at Talen Energy Stadium this Saturday

April 12, 2019 - United Soccer League Championship (USL)
Philadelphia Union II News Release


CHESTER, Pa. - Bethlehem Steel FC (2-2-1) will clash with undefeated Charleston Battery (2-0-2) at 7:30 p.m. on Saturday, April 13 at Talen Energy Stadium, marking the first meeting between the clubs in 2019.

Steel FC enters the match after collecting four points in the club's last two matches, stemming from a draw at home against Pittsburgh Riverhounds SC and a win on the road at Swope Park Rangers. On the other side, undefeated Charleston has claimed wins against Hartford Athletic and Charlotte Independence while drawing Ottawa Fury FC and North Carolina FC.

While Steel FC is still in search of the club's first win against the Battery (0-4-2), the club has picked up both of its draws in front of its home crowd. Ian Svantesson leads Charleston on goals (3), shots (15), shots on goal (8) and fouls committed (15), while Faris has scored in two-straight matches for the Steel. The Battery sit currently stand fourth in the Eastern Conference, to Steel FC's seventh place ranking.

Bethlehem Steel FC hosts Charleston Battery at Talen Energy Stadium on Saturday, April 13 at 7:30 p.m. ET. The match is set to be broadcast on ESPN+.
